Surname Wattier

Family name Wattier (Wattier France United States Belgium Canada Chile) , around the globe, is quite a rare cognomen. The last name Wattier is characteristic of Belgium, where it is quite a rare surname, France, and Canada, where it is a rare surname. In absolute terms, it is the most numerous in France, the United States, and Belgium. Much less frequently, Wattier is the forename as well as the last name.
